Intro to Car Key Locksmiths

A car key locksmith is a specialist who concentrates on dealing with issues connected to vehicle locks and keys. These professionals can produce new keys, replace lost or broken keys, and even program advanced key fobs and transponder keys. When faced with a lockout or key-related problem, a locksmith can offer timely and reliable solutions, ensuring that you get back on the road with very little trouble.

When You Might Need a Car Key Locksmith

There are numerous situations where you may find yourself in requirement of a car key locksmith:

  1. Locked Out of Your Car: This is one of the most typical circumstances. You may accidentally lock your keys inside the vehicle or discover that your key fob has actually stopped working.
  2. Lost or Stolen Keys: Losing your car keys can be a considerable inconvenience, and if they are stolen, it can be a security danger.
  3. Broken Keys: Keys can break due to wear and tear, particularly if they are old or have been dropped.
  4. Key Programming: Many modern cars and trucks need key programming, which involves syncing the key with the vehicle's internal security system. This is essential for keys with advanced features like remote start or keyless entry.
  5. Transponder Key Issues: Transponder keys include a microchip that interacts with the car's immobilizer system. If this chip fails, you might need a locksmith to reprogram or replace it.

The Services Offered by Car Key Locksmiths

Car key locksmiths provide a range of services to attend to various key and lock concerns:

  1. Key Duplication:

    • Manual Keys: Creating a copy of a standard key.
    • Remote Keys: Duplicating keys that include a remote fob.
    • Keyless Entry Keys: Replicating keys for cars with keyless entry systems.
  2. Key Replacement:

    • Lost Keys: Providing a new set of keys when you lose your original.
    • Stolen Keys: Replacing keys after a theft and enhancing security procedures.
  3. Key Fob Programming:

    • New Key Fobs: Programming brand-new key fobs to work with your vehicle.
    • Additional Key Fobs: Adding more key fobs for benefit.
  4. Transponder Key Services:

    • Key Cutting: Cutting new transponder keys.
    • Chip Replacement: Replacing the microchip in a transponder key.
    • Key Programming: Programming the transponder key to deal with your car's immobilizer system.
  5. Lockout Assistance:

    • Non-Destructive Entry: Gaining access to your vehicle without causing damage.
    • Emergency Lockout Services: Providing assistance in emergency situation situations, such as being locked out in the middle of the night.
  6. Advanced Security Solutions:

    • Keyless Entry Systems: Installing and preserving keyless entry systems.
    • Smart Key Systems: Handling concerns associated with smart key systems, consisting of diagnostics and repairs.

Frequently Asked Questions About Car Key Locksmiths

Q: How much does it cost to get a new car key from a locksmith?A: The cost can differ depending upon the kind of key and the complexity of the task. For a standard key, the cost may vary from ₤ 20 to ₤ 50. Advanced keys, such as those with transponders or keyless entry, can cost between ₤ 50 and ₤ 200.

Q: Can a locksmith make a key without the initial?A: Yes, an expert locksmith can develop a new key even if you do not have the original. They might need the vehicle's VIN number or other determining information to guarantee the brand-new key is a best match.

Q: How long does it take for a locksmith to show up?A: Most locksmith professionals aim to arrive within an hour, but this can differ depending on your location and the locksmith's present work. Some locksmith professionals provide 24/7 emergency situation services for urgent scenarios.

Q: Are car key locksmiths offered on weekends and vacations?A: Many locksmith professionals provide weekend and vacation services, particularly those who supply 24/7 emergency situation help. However, it's an excellent concept to inspect the locksmith's availability in advance.

Q: Is it legal for a locksmith to make a brand-new key?A: Yes, it is legal for a locksmith to make a brand-new key, supplied they have the proper permission. They may ask for proof of ownership or other determining files to ensure they are not creating a key for unauthorized use.

Q: Can a locksmith reset my car's immobilizer system?A: Yes, a locksmith can reset your car's immobilizer system, especially if the concern is related to a defective key fob or transponder. They will have the needed equipment and know-how to perform this job.
